relating to funding for full-day prekindergarten programs under the
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
SECTION 1.  Sections 48.005(a) and (i), Education Code, are
(a)  In this chapter, average daily attendance is:
(1)  the quotient of the sum of attendance for each day
of the minimum number of days of instruction as described under
Section 25.081(a) divided by the minimum number of days of
(2)  for a district that operates under a flexible year
program under Section 29.0821, the quotient of the sum of
attendance for each actual day of instruction as permitted by
Section 29.0821(b)(1) divided by the number of actual days of
instruction as permitted by Section 29.0821(b)(1);
(3)  for a district that operates under a flexible
school day program under Section 29.0822, the average daily
attendance as calculated by the commissioner in accordance with
Sections 29.0822(d) and (d-1); or
(4)  for a district that operates a prekindergarten
[half-day program or a full-day] program under Section 29.153(c):
(A)  for a half-day program, one-half of the
average daily attendance calculated under Subdivision (1); or
(B)  for a full-day program, the average daily
attendance calculated under Subdivision (1).
(i)  A district or a charter school operating under Chapter
12 that operates a half-day prekindergarten program is eligible to
receive one-half of average daily attendance under Subsection (a)
if the district's or charter school's prekindergarten program
provides at least 32,400 minutes of instructional time to students.
SECTION 2.  This Act takes effect September 1, 2025.
